Alert: CrashIngestBacklog fires when the Fernwick mobile crash-report pipeline falls more than 15 minutes behind. Common causes: symbolication worker crashes, malformed payloads from beta builds, or the dedup queue filling up. Check worker logs first, then queue depth. Do not restart the symbolication pool without draining it — you'll lose in-flight reports. If the backlog exceeds an hour, escalate to the pipeline owner. Full triage steps are on the runbook page.

operations page: https://jira.zemvarsys.internal/projects/display/browse/display/f911

// Quick context before you poke at these: visitors wander between
// exhibit beacons constantly, so the proximity debounce has to be long
// enough that a guide doesn't flip tracks mid-sentence, but short
// enough that walking into the Cerulean Hall actually starts the right
// clip. Prefetch depth matters on the museum's flaky basement wifi —
// we learned that the hard way during the Oskett retrospective.
// Anyway, don't tweak these without running the gallery walk test
// first. Current values are as follows.

limits module of fahap-fahog:
PRIORITIES = {
    "rusael": 647,
    "fraax": 940,
    "isteth": 603,
    "wenir": 692,
    "julir": 674,
    "praox": 715,
    "istael": 734,
}

## Deployment

The Murrowhall audio-guide app deploys from the release branch only. Build the backend image, push to the internal registry, then roll the gallery kiosks last — they cache tours aggressively. Audio assets sync separately via the nightly job; a failed sync does not block app updates. Rollback is one command; see the ops notes. Kiosks in the east wing run the legacy firmware, handle them first. The service boots with the configuration values shown below.

config for fajep-bawig:
[wenox]
host = wenox.lumicforge.internal
user = wenox_svc
database = wenox_prod